Method
- Whisk milk, chia seeds, maple syrup, vanilla, and salt in a bowl until well combined.
- Let sit 5 minutes, then whisk again to prevent clumps. Cover and chill at least 2 hours or overnight.
- In a small skillet, melt butter over medium heat. Add diced apples, cinnamon, and maple syrup.
- Cook 6–8 minutes, stirring, until apples are tender. Cool slightly.
- Layer chia pudding and apples in jars. Add granola right before serving.
Notes
Tip: Whisk twice (right away and after 5 minutes) for the smoothest chia pudding texture.
